Summary:

I've attempted to use the Vivitar Vivicam for almost a year, and it's been a problematic camera. Vivitars customer service is absolutely hopeless, and that's if you can get a reply at all. The camera supposedly has a one year warranty, but that means nothing. The body has weak clips (it has since purchased, and has never been damaged or dropped) and opens sometimes - I mean the actual whole body of the camera opens. I finally reached the customer service supervisor, who decided to not to repair the camera because she "hasn't heard of that being a problem frequently repaired"(what?!). I should have returned the camera for it's plentiful other problems which they see thousands of, such as locking up.

Strengths:

Appered to have alot of features for the price. Not such a good deal when you can't even use the camera.

Weaknesses:

Problems with view, and alignment, constatnly locks up regardless of what mode it's in. Way too cheap body - comes apart, safety strap came out when cheezy plastic broke, and can't be put back. Body pops open, and isn't easy to coax back shut. Company doesn't stand behind product, even though there's supposedly a 1 year warranty.

Similar Products Used:

None

Customer Service:

The worst. Email only gets acknowlegment note back, but no customer service contacts you. Phone C.S. is just as pitiful - they closed their 800 number, so it's a VERY long wait on long distance, and then they tell you to call yet another long distance number.

Summary:

Camera is a little glitchy, but has alot of neat features for the price and takes a decent picture. Customer service needs help at Vivitar, but they did try to right things.

Strengths:

Great features for the price - macro, zoom, and computer screen stuff I haven't had time to try yet.

Weaknesses:

Locks up alot, and needs to have reset pushed.

Similar Products Used:

Sony Mavica, vivicam 3000

Customer Service:

Vivitars customer service email doesn't reply to questions, when there is a problem that their FAQ's doesn't address. Phone call to cust. serve hung me on phone tree for 35 MINUTES, then CLOSED without getting back to me! Very appologetic afterwards (and should have been).
